Dubai: The Mohammed Bin Rashid Housing Establishment, MRHE, recently honored the sponsors and supporters of the 3rd Housing, Building Materials, Decoration & Engineering Consultancy Exhibition "DecoBuild 2019" which was held from November 6 – 9, in recognition of their efforts and contributions to the success of the event and the consolidation of its position as the most prominent event of its kind across the country and the region.

This came during a ceremony held at Millennium Airport Hotel Dubai in the presence of Eng. Mohammad Ahmad Borahima, Assistant CEO of Engineering Sector, MRHE, Mohammed Humaid Al Marri, Assistant Executive Director of the Financial Affairs and Institutional Support Sector, MRHE, Jassim Mohammed Al Shumaili , Assistant Executive Director of the the Housing Sector Sector, MRHE, and a number of senior public and private sector officials, representatives of sponsors and supporters, and media outlets.

The event was rounded off by Mohammed Humaid Al Marri honoring DecoBuild 2019 sponsors; Sheikh Zayed Housing Program, Sharjah Municipality, Dubai Municipality, Sharjah Housing Department and UAE Society of Engineers, and the supporters; Khalifa Fund for Enterprise Development, Sharjah Foundation to support pioneering Entrepreneurs (RUWAD), Misbar Communications, Khatwa Advertising Company, Elbait Metwahid management, Innovation Fund, and Neutron Events.

Also, a number of lecturers in the workshops held on the sidelines of DecoBuild 2019, exhibitors, and social media followers were honored.

Worth mentioning that the 3rd edition of DecoBuild has managed to attract 58 public and private entities. This is considered the largest edition ever since its inauguration in 2017, in addition to the remarkable turnout by citizens, residents, and from all over the world.
